About Olivier André

Olivier André is a scholar working on Plant Science, Surgery, Molecular Biology,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ics and Agronomy and Crop Science, having authored 10 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Legume Nitrogen Fixing Symbiosis (6 papers), Mycorrhizal Fungi and Plant Interactions (4 papers),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(2 papers), Plant Parasitism and Resistance (2 papers), Nematode management and characterization studies (2 papers), Plant-Microbe Interactions and Immunity (2 papers), Plant Molecular Biology Research (2 papers) and Agronomic Practices and Intercropping Systems (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Plant Science (1.1k citations), Agronomy and Crop Science (126 citations),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ics (99 citations), Horticulture (4 citations) and Pharmacology (62 citations). Olivier André has collaborated with scholars based in France,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Guillaume Bécard, Fabienne Maillet, Virginie Puech‐Pagès, Jean Dénarié, Andréas Niebel, Laurence Cromer, Véréna Poinsot, Hugues Driguez, Damien Formey and Christophe Jacquet.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Experimental Botany, New Phytologist, Cell Host & Microbe, Neurosurgical Review and PLoS ONE.
